Analysis
In 2024, dates — yield in Cameroon stood at 3,627 kg/ha.
The figure is down 0.2% on the previous year and down 5.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, dates — yield in Cameroon peaked at 4,000 kg/ha in 2012 and was at its lowest, 1,667 kg/ha, in 1985.
That places Cameroon 28th out of 40 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 40 years of available data.

About this data
Crop and livestock statistics are recorded for 278 products, covering the following categories: 1) CROPS PRIMARY: Cereals, Citrus Fruit, Fibre Crops, Fruit, Oil Crops, Oil Crops and Cakes in Oil Equivalent, Pulses, Roots and Tubers, Sugar Crops, Treenuts and Vegetables. Data are expressed in terms of area harvested, production quantity and yield. Cereals: Area and production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only.
